Pool Re appoints non-exec chairman

Pool Re, the mutual reinsurer that provides terrorism cover for commercial property in the UK, has appointed Geoff Riddell as non-executive chairman.

Riddell succeeds Tony Latham who retires from the position after more than 12 years of service as chairman and 20 years on the board. He will hand over the chair with immediate effect and will retire from the board after the annual general meeting (AGM), which this year will take place on Tuesday 28 June.

Riddell brings over three decades of experience in international insurance markets to his new role. He was appointed to the board of Pool Re, as a director, in August 2015. Prior to this, he held the role of chief executive officer and then chairman of Zurich Global Corporate. He has also served as chairman of the World Economic Forum Insurance Global Advisory Council, as a member of the ABI General Insurance Council and as a member of the Lord Mayor of London’s Advisory Board.

Latham joined the Pool Re board as a director in October 1995 before being appointed chairman in June 2003. He had previously served at RSA Group, where he held a number of senior executive roles, including managing director of the global risks division, over a period of 17 years.
